The McKenney-Hall Portrait Gallery of American Indians
(Crown, 1972)
One of the most impressive and ambitious undertakings in publishing history, this volume is a rare fusion of art and history, containing over 125 superb color portraits of some of the most famous Indians in American history, reproduced as they were painted more than 150 years ago by a group of the country's most perceptive artists. Written by James D. Horan, novelist, historian, and author of many well-known books on the western frontier, it reproduces the portraits from three portfolios first published in 1836. The original portraits, which were on display in the Smithsonian Institution, were destroyed by fire in 1865.
